Notably from Table 2-1, the inner length of the stoplog checks measured at Bays 1 and 6 — both currently experiencing performance issues — was 164½ inches, which is ½ inch to 1½ inches shorter than those measured at the other bays. Select...
AI summary The document notes discrepancies in the inner length of stoplog checks at Bays 1 and 6, which are experiencing performance issues, compared to other bays. The lengths at these bays are shorter by ½ inch to 1½ inches and consistently range between 164 and 164½ inches across several bays.
